2000 Foliage Report #4
 

September 13, 2000
As the middle of September approaches, the leaves continue to slowly change. All areas, except for southern New Jersey, are now reporting some degree of color change. The fading of the summer greens is now beginning to speed up, and soon, the bright and vibrant autumn colors will appear in earnest. Portions of northern Maine, northern New Hampshire, western Massachusetts, western New York, eastern Connecticut, and northeastern Pennsylvania are now reporting low color (11%-30%). These areas are primarily in higher elevations or along bodies of water.

Leaf drop has increased slightly in some areas of the Northeast, but is not yet a factor for leaf peeping. Watch for upcoming foliage reports from The Foliage Network to keep up with autumn's spectacular colors!
